Re: Client support for graphical maps?

Using an existing protocol would be preferable I think.

MSDP is really aimed more at script/plugin writers. The nice thing about it is that it lets them request the exact data they want - so the protocol can support a wide range of obscure and unusual variables, without bombarding players with lots of data they don't want.

If you plan to have a standard interface, like silvarilon mentioned, then ATCP is fine. But if you want the interface to be customisable (either manually by the player, or remotely by whichever mud you connect to), then I would suggest either MSDP or a custom ATCP module.

True, although it does mean resending the entire sequence every time any of the stats change. The advantage of MSDP is that it only sends the variables that change, and only the ones you care about - and variable/value pairs are pretty easy to parse as well.

I guess a mud could allow the players to customise their char.vitals in-game though, which would allow some degree of on-the-fly interface customisation.
